Output 3d90500df14ae7cdf0974a4a5785e990e23c83707171da9753c8104f708b80af:1

value
681327
script pubkey
OP_0 OP_PUSHBYTES_20 804edec0504bb3fc1b0f639c7bcfb418d7b4ceb1
address
bc1qsp8daszsfwelcxc0vww8hna5rrtmfn43jwla2e
transaction
3d90500df14ae7cdf0974a4a5785e990e23c83707171da9753c8104f708b80af
spent
true